JAPANESE police have lifted the official number of dead and missing after a devastating earthquake and tsunami to nearly 13,000, but there are fears it could top 20,000.
The number of confirmed dead from Friday's twin disasters stood at 4314, while the official number of missing hit 8606. A total of 2282 people were injured in the disaster.But reports continued to come in which indicated that the final toll could be much higher.
The mayor of the coastal town of Ishinomaki in Miyagi prefecture said yesterday that the number of missing there was likely to hit 10,000, Kyodo News reported.
